General Information

Title: Alma Redemptoris Mater (2 parts)
Composer: Giovanni Pierluigi da Palestrina

Number of voices: 4vv   Voicings: SATB, SSSA, SSST or TTTB

Genre: SacredMotetVotive antiphon

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ella
